Disability shower installation services focus on creating accessible bathing environments tailored to individuals with mobility challenges or other physical limitations. These services typically involve modifying or replacing existing showers with features such as low-threshold entryways, non-slip flooring, grab bars, and seated shower options. The goal is to enhance safety and independence within the bathroom, making daily routines more manageable for those with disabilities or aging in place. Professional installers assess the space and recommend modifications that meet specific accessibility needs, ensuring the finished setup is both functional and compliant with safety considerations.
The service addresses common problems associated with traditional showers, such as difficulty entering or exiting, slipping hazards, and the lack of support features. For many users, standard showers can pose significant risks, especially for seniors or individuals with limited mobility. Installing accessible showers helps reduce the likelihood of slips and falls, which are common causes of injury in bathrooms. Additionally, these modifications can alleviate the physical strain of bathing, making it easier for users to maintain hygiene independently or with minimal assistance. The result is a safer, more comfortable bathing experience that promotes dignity and autonomy.

Installation Costs - The price for installing a disability shower typically ranges from $1,500 to $4,000, depending on the complexity of the project and materials used. Basic installations might be closer to the lower end, while custom features can increase costs. Local service providers can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Material Expenses - The cost of shower materials, such as accessible shower bases and grab bars, can vary from $200 to $1,200. Higher-end options with advanced features or premium finishes tend to be more expensive. Budget considerations should include both materials and installation fees.
Additional Features - Adding features like seating, hand-held shower heads, or non-slip flooring can add $300 to $1,000 to the overall cost. The inclusion of these elements depends on individual accessibility requirements and preferences. Local pros can help determine the most suitable options within budget.
Labor Charges - Labor costs for installing a disability shower generally range from $800 to $2,500, influenced by project scope and local rates. More complex or custom installations may require additional labor hours, increasing overall expenses. Contact local contractors for precise quotes tailored to specific installations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a disability-friendly shower? Installing a disability-friendly shower can improve safety, accessibility, and independence for individuals with mobility challenges.
What features are common in disability shower installations? Features often include low or no-threshold entry, grab bars, seating, and handheld showerheads to enhance usability.
How long does a typical disability shower installation take? The installation duration can vary depending on the scope, but it generally ranges from a few hours to a full day.
Are there specific regulations or standards for disability showers? Local building codes and accessibility standards may apply; it's recommended to consult with a professional for compliance guidance.
